This position is for a Work Study recipient only. The Library Periodicals Student Assistant will work under the supervision of the Technical Services Coordinator to process new incoming periodicals and newspapers. Responsibilities include maintaining check-in data on a computer, performing processing, sorting, and handling of all newspapers, periodicals, and files, and assisting in the preparation of bindery. This role requires the ability to understand and follow job tasks, work independently, prioritize workload, and possess a working knowledge of word processing, spreadsheet, and database software. Accurate data entry, attention to detail, and good communication skills are essential. The ability to use a telephone and operate a hand truck for moving materials is also necessary. The work environment is typically quiet, and the role involves regular use of hands and arms for reaching, handling, and feeling, with occasional standing, walking, sitting, climbing, balancing, stooping, kneeling, crouching, or crawling. The employee must occasionally lift and/or move up to 30 pounds and requires specific vision abilities including close vision, distance vision, color v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us.
